The Room

Olive & June occupies a converted Hyde Park bungalow on Glenview Avenue — Shawn Cirkiel (the chef-partner of Parkside, The Backspace and Bullfight) running the most-romantic Italian dining room in Austin. The room's two halves work in distinct registers: the interior dining rooms are warm, low-lit, traditional-Italian-trattoria; the courtyard, under century-old live oaks and string lights, is the seat that has earned the restaurant a national reputation as a proposal venue.

The Texas Monthly review listed Olive & June as one of the city's most-romantic dining rooms in 2018 and the listing has not been retired. Eater Austin's annual best-Italian list has held the room every year since 2013. The booking window is two weeks for the courtyard; the interior is more flexible.

The Food

The pasta programme is hand-rolled — the agnolotti, the orecchiette with rapini, the wood-fired tagliatelle. The wood-fired pizza programme runs four rotating pies; the Margherita is the test pie. The branzino salt-baked at the wood oven is the order for two; the wood-grilled lamb chop is the secondi-list standard. The chef's pasta tasting at $65 per person on Tuesdays through Thursdays is the order for a first visit.

Wine programme is Italian-classic with a serious Sicilian and Sardinian bench, with an honest by-the-glass programme. Cocktails are aperitivi-led: a working Negroni, a properly built Aperol spritz, a coffee Negroni for the dessert course. Service is informed and warm, in the Cirkiel-group register.

Best Occasion Fit

Proposal: The courtyard at Olive & June, on a clear evening, under the largest live oak, is one of Austin's most-photographed proposal venues. Notify the staff at booking; the ring will arrive at the dessert course on a small silver tray, the Champagne will be open, the night will run the way the diner asks it to.

First Date: The bar at the front of the bungalow is one of Hyde Park's most-reliable first-date seats. The pasta menu shares well, the Negroni programme is the natural opener, and the courtyard is the second move if the night extends.

Birthday: Birthdays at Olive & June are warm, pasta-led, courtyard-friendly affairs that the room handles with the practiced grace of a neighbourhood Italian dining room with twelve years of repeat customers. The corner courtyard table is the seat to request.
